Global Player Tracking Market (USD Million), 2021 - 2031
In the year 2024, the Global Player Tracking Market was valued at USD 8,025.56 million. The size of this market is expected to increase to USD 44,200.78 million by the year 2031, while growing at a Compounded Annual Growth Rate (CAGR) of 27.6%.
The global player tracking market has experienced significant growth in recent years, driven by the increasing demand for advanced data analytics in sports. Player tracking technology, which involves the use of various sensors, cameras, and wearable devices, enables real-time monitoring of athletes' movements, performance metrics, and physical conditions. This technology is revolutionizing the way sports teams analyze performance, strategize, and make data-driven decisions to enhance player efficiency and reduce injury risks.
The adoption of player tracking systems is rapidly expanding across major sports leagues worldwide, including the NFL, NBA, FIFA, and more. These systems provide invaluable insights into player behavior and game dynamics, allowing coaches and analysts to develop more effective training programs and game strategies. Moreover, the rise of fantasy sports and sports betting has fueled the need for detailed player statistics, further propelling the market growth.
Professional sports, the use of player tracking technology is spreading to amateur and youth sports, emphasizing the broader applicability and benefits of these systems. The integration of AI and machine learning algorithms with player tracking data is also opening new avenues for innovation, such as predictive analytics and personalized training regimens. As the technology continues to evolve, the global player tracking market is poised for sustained expansion, driven by technological advancements and the growing emphasis on data-driven sports management.

In April 2023, Catapult Sports announced a significant expansion of its wearable tracking technology, securing partnerships with several major football clubs in Europe. The company integrated its player performance monitoring system with more advanced AI,powered analytics to optimize training, injury prevention, and tactical strategies. This step aimed at improving real,time data usage for better player performance analysis during both practice sessions and matches..
-
In November 2021, STATSports unveiled an advanced version of its player tracking system used by top sports teams worldwide, including national football teams. This system leveraged GPS technology, biomechanical data, and AI to provide insights into players' physical conditions, recovery, and tactical positioning. It was particularly beneficial for managing player workloads and reducing injury risks, aligning with the increasing demand for data,driven performance in professional sports.

Global Player Tracking Market, Segmentation by Application
The Global Player Tracking Market has been segmented by Application into Fitness, Performance, Behavior and Player Safety.
The Fitness segment focuses on tracking and analyzing the physical condition of athletes to ensure they maintain optimal fitness levels. By utilizing wearable devices and sensors, data on heart rate, caloric burn, distance covered, and other vital statistics are collected. This information is crucial for developing personalized training programs, monitoring progress, and making informed decisions about workout intensity and recovery needs. The goal is to maximize the athletes' physical potential and reduce the risk of overtraining.
In the Performance segment, the emphasis is on enhancing both individual and team performance by collecting data on various metrics such as speed, agility, and reaction times. Through the use of GPS and other tracking technologies, coaches and trainers can assess these performance indicators and tailor training programs accordingly. Detailed analysis of this data helps in identifying strengths and weaknesses, optimizing strategies, and ultimately improving competitive performance.
The Behavior segment aims to understand player behavior on and off the field to improve game strategies and player development. By analyzing movement patterns, decision-making processes, and behavioral tendencies, teams can gain valuable insights into how players interact during games. This data-driven approach helps in refining coaching techniques, developing better game plans, and fostering a deeper understanding of player psychology, which is essential for team cohesion and success.
Player Safety is a critical segment that focuses on the health and well-being of athletes. This involves monitoring potential risks and preventing injuries by using tracking technologies to detect signs of fatigue, stress, or injury. For instance, impact sensors can be used to monitor collisions during games, helping to identify and prevent concussions and other serious injuries. Ensuring player safety not only protects the athletes but also contributes to their longevity and effectiveness in their sports careers.
Each of these segments within the Global Player Tracking Market plays a vital role in modern sports, providing detailed insights and data-driven solutions that enhance fitness, performance, behavior management, and safety. This holistic approach is transforming how athletes train, compete, and recover, leading to more efficient and effective sports practices.

Wearable technology -The global player tracking market has been significantly influenced by the proliferation of wearable technology, which has revolutionized the way athletes train, compete, and recover. Wearable devices such as GPS trackers, accelerometers, heart rate monitors, and smart clothing have become indispensable tools for monitoring athlete performance and health metrics in real-time. These devices offer a comprehensive view of an athlete's movements, biomechanics, and physiological responses, providing valuable insights for optimizing training programs, preventing injuries, and enhancing overall performance.
One of the key drivers behind the adoption of wearable technology in the player tracking market is its ability to provide actionable data that was previously inaccessible or difficult to obtain. Coaches, trainers, and sports scientists can now track metrics such as speed, acceleration, deceleration, distance covered, heart rate variability, and even sleep quality with unprecedented accuracy and granularity. This data enables them to tailor training regimens to individual athletes' needs, identify areas for improvement, and make data-driven decisions in real-time.
Wearable technology has democratized player tracking, making it accessible to athletes at all levels of competition, from amateur to professional. Advances in miniaturization, battery life, and wireless connectivity have made wearable devices more affordable, user-friendly, and widely available. As a result, athletes can now take advantage of the same cutting-edge technology used by elite sports organizations to optimize their performance, prevent injuries, and stay ahead of the competition.
The player tracking market is poised for further growth and innovation in wearable technology. Continued advancements in sensor technology, data analytics, and machine learning are expected to further enhance the capabilities of wearable devices, enabling even deeper insights into athlete performance and health. Additionally, the integration of wearable technology with other emerging technologies such as augmented reality, virtual reality, and artificial intelligence holds immense promise for revolutionizing how athletes train and compete in the future. As such, wearable technology will continue to play a central role in driving the evolution of the player tracking market, shaping the future of sports performance and athlete well-being.

Cultural barriers and acceptance -The Global Player Tracking Market faces cultural barriers and varying levels of acceptance across different regions and sports cultures. Cultural attitudes towards technology, data privacy concerns, and traditional coaching methods can all influence the adoption of player tracking technologies.
In some regions, there may be a cultural resistance to embracing new technologies in sports. Traditional approaches to coaching and training may be deeply ingrained, with skepticism towards the benefits of incorporating data-driven insights into decision-making processes. Coaches and athletes may prefer relying on intuition, experience, and tried-and-tested methods rather than embracing unfamiliar technologies.
Concerns about data privacy and the potential for misuse of personal information can hinder the widespread acceptance of player tracking technologies. Athletes may be hesitant to share sensitive data about their performance and physical condition, especially if they fear it could be exploited or shared without their consent. Cultural norms regarding privacy and autonomy can clash with the demands of data-driven sports analytics, creating barriers to adoption.
Regions where there is a strong culture of innovation and a willingness to embrace technological advancements, player tracking technologies may be more readily accepted. High-profile endorsements from athletes, coaches, and sports organizations can also help to overcome cultural barriers by showcasing the tangible benefits of these technologies in improving performance, reducing injuries, and enhancing the overall sports experience.
The successful integration of player tracking technologies into global sports cultures requires a delicate balance between innovation and respect for tradition, as well as a transparent approach to data privacy and consent. Education, communication, and demonstrating the value proposition of these technologies are essential for fostering acceptance and overcoming cultural barriers in the Global Player Tracking Market.

Cost of Implementation -The cost of implementing player tracking systems in the global market can vary significantly based on several factors. Firstly, the type and sophistication of the technology play a crucial role. Basic systems may include wearable devices or simple tracking software, which can be relatively affordable to implement. However, more advanced solutions incorporating GPS, accelerometers, gyroscopes, and other sensors for real-time tracking and analysis can entail higher costs due to the complexity of the technology involved.
The scale of implementation is a significant determinant of costs. Implementing player tracking systems for a single team or a small sports facility may require a relatively modest investment compared to deploying the technology across multiple teams, leagues, or entire sports organizations. Large-scale implementations may involve not only the cost of the technology itself but also expenses related to infrastructure, training, and ongoing support.
The specific requirements and customization needed for different sports and teams can impact the cost. Each sport may have unique demands in terms of the metrics tracked, the level of accuracy required, and the integration with existing coaching and management systems. Customizing player tracking solutions to meet these specific needs often involves additional development costs.
Ongoing maintenance, support, and data management are essential considerations. The initial cost of implementation is just one aspect; organizations must also budget for continued support, software updates, and data storage and analysis services. These ongoing expenses are crucial for ensuring the reliability, accuracy, and effectiveness of player tracking systems over time.
Regulatory compliance and data privacy concerns may also influence the cost of implementation. Adhering to relevant regulations and standards, such as GDPR in Europe or HIPAA in the United States, may require additional investments in data security measures, compliance audits, and legal counsel.
The cost of implementing player tracking systems in the global market can vary widely depending on factors such as the technology used, the scale of implementation, customization requirements, ongoing maintenance needs, and regulatory considerations. Organizations must carefully assess their specific needs and objectives to determine the most cost-effective approach to implementing player tracking solutions while maximizing the potential benefits for athletes, coaches, and stakeholders.
